Svmuu News: Analyst Ai points out that over the past decade, Bitcoin’s 200-week simple moving average (200-week SMA) has been regarded as a key indicator for identifying “cyclical bottoms.”Historically, every time the price touched or fell below this moving average, it was accompanied by a period of long-term macro accumulation, followed by the start of a strong uptrend. A look back at historical performance:
August 2015: A bull market began after touching the 200-week moving average, with cumulative gains exceeding 8,500%
December 2018: A rebound of approximately 267% followed a test of the moving average
March 2020: Support was confirmed after the pandemic-induced liquidity shock bottomed out, followed by a 1,125% rally
June 2022: First broke below the moving average and remained there for an extended period; after reclaiming it in December, a rally of approximately 680% began
In the current market, the 200-week moving average is around $63,500, while Bitcoin’s current price is trading below $60,000; analysts believe this marks the entry into a typical long-term value accumulation phase.
At the same time, analysts also note that potential downside risks remain; in the short term, the price may pull back to $54,000 or, in extreme cases, test the $40,000 range. However, overall, it is more appropriate to adopt a dollar-cost averaging (DCA) strategy to gradually build a position.
In terms of key levels to watch, $63,500 is viewed as the “bull-bear dividing line.” If Bitcoin regains a firm foothold on higher time frames and confirms the 200-week moving average as macro-level support, historical patterns suggest this could signal the start of the early stages of a new bull market.
